

Election Extra: What Trump's Second Presidency Means For Washington, D.C.
Nov 15, 2024
The podcast dives into Donald Trump's criticisms of Washington, D.C., questioning how they might affect local safety and governance. It explores the political landscape under a potential second term, highlighting shifts in policy that could influence residents. The complexities of home rule and federal authority in the district take center stage, alongside the daunting challenges of representation and local governance. Additionally, discussions about a new stadium for the Washington Commanders shed light on local politics and the interplay with federal interests.
